The KL32TE012J is a surface mount chip inductor manufactured by KOA Speer. It's designed for use in a variety of electronic circuits to filter, block, or store energy in RF and power applications. The inductor is made with a ceramic core and wire-wound construction for optimal performance.

Specifications:
The KL32TE012J is a wire-wound ceramic inductor in a 1210 package (3.2mm x 2.5mm). It has an inductance value of 1.2nH (indicated by '012' in the part number) with a tolerance of 5% (J). The specific SRF (Self-Resonant Frequency), DCR (DC Resistance), and rated current should be verified by consulting the official datasheet provided by KOA Speer.
